{"updated":"2025-01-22T02:38:21.101131+00:00","metadata":{"_oai":{"id":"oai:ipsj.ixsq.nii.ac.jp:00062441","sets":["1164:3368:5669:5715"]},"path":["5715"],"owner":"10","recid":"62441","title":["概念データモデリング (CDM) と責務駆動設計 (RDD) に基づく情報システム実装手法"],"pubdate":{"attribute_name":"公開日","attribute_value":"2009-05-29"},"_buckets":{"deposit":"608fcced-8b74-44a1-9f9c-64aee0db9db3"},"_deposit":{"id":"62441","pid":{"type":"depid","value":"62441","revision_id":0},"owners":[10],"status":"published","created_by":10},"item_title":"概念データモデリング (CDM) と責務駆動設計 (RDD) に基づく情報システム実装手法","author_link":["0","0"],"item_titles":{"attribute_name":"タイトル","attribute_value_mlt":[{"subitem_title":"概念データモデリング (CDM) と責務駆動設計 (RDD) に基づく情報システム実装手法"},{"subitem_title":"Proposal of Information System Implementation Approach using Conceptual Data Modeling and Responsibility-Driven Design","subitem_title_language":"en"}]},"item_type_id":"4","publish_date":"2009-05-29","item_4_text_3":{"attribute_name":"著者所属","attribute_value_mlt":[{"subitem_text_value":"同志社大学大学院工学研究科"},{"subitem_text_value":"同志社大学大学院工学研究科"}]},"item_4_text_4":{"attribute_name":"著者所属(英)","attribute_value_mlt":[{"subitem_text_value":"Graduate School of Engineering, Doshisha University","subitem_text_language":"en"},{"subitem_text_value":"Graduate School of Engineering, Doshisha University","subitem_text_language":"en"}]},"item_language":{"attribute_name":"言語","attribute_value_mlt":[{"subitem_language":"jpn"}]},"item_publisher":{"attribute_name":"出版者","attribute_value_mlt":[{"subitem_publisher":"情報処理学会","subitem_publisher_language":"ja"}]},"publish_status":"0","weko_shared_id":-1,"item_file_price":{"attribute_name":"Billing file","attribute_type":"file","attribute_value_mlt":[{"url":{"url":"https://ipsj.ixsq.nii.ac.jp/record/62441/files/IPSJ-IS09108002.pdf"},"date":[{"dateType":"Available","dateValue":"2011-05-29"}],"format":"application/pdf","billing":["billing_file"],"filename":"IPSJ-IS09108002.pdf","filesize":[{"value":"1.4 MB"}],"mimetype":"application/pdf","priceinfo":[{"tax":["include_tax"],"price":"660","billingrole":"5"},{"tax":["include_tax"],"price":"330","billingrole":"6"},{"tax":["include_tax"],"price":"0","billingrole":"38"},{"tax":["include_tax"],"price":"0","billingrole":"44"}],"accessrole":"open_date","version_id":"b7d08680-0730-4dcc-8e17-b84d4a78ceaa","displaytype":"detail","licensetype":"license_note","license_note":"Copyright (c) 2009 by the Information Processing Society of Japan"}]},"item_4_creator_5":{"attribute_name":"著者名","attribute_type":"creator","attribute_value_mlt":[{"creatorNames":[{"creatorName":"岡田, 裕"},{"creatorName":"金田, 重郎"}],"nameIdentifiers":[{}]}]},"item_4_creator_6":{"attribute_name":"著者名(英)","attribute_type":"creator","attribute_value_mlt":[{"creatorNames":[{"creatorName":"Yu, Okada","creatorNameLang":"en"},{"creatorName":"Shigeo, Kaneda","creatorNameLang":"en"}],"nameIdentifiers":[{}]}]},"item_4_source_id_9":{"attribute_name":"書誌レコードID","attribute_value_mlt":[{"subitem_source_identifier":"AA11253943","subitem_source_identifier_type":"NCID"}]},"item_4_textarea_12":{"attribute_name":"Notice","attribute_value_mlt":[{"subitem_textarea_value":"SIG Technical Reports are nonrefereed and hence may later appear in any journals, conferences, symposia, etc."}]},"item_resource_type":{"attribute_name":"資源タイプ","attribute_value_mlt":[{"resourceuri":"http://purl.org/coar/resource_type/c_18gh","resourcetype":"technical report"}]},"item_4_description_7":{"attribute_name":"論文抄録","attribute_value_mlt":[{"subitem_description":"オブジェクト指向は,情報システム設計のための強力なツールである.しかし,現実には,業務全体のデータ整合性と組織間の連携関係を見出し,かつ業務専門家からの処理要求をうまく設計に活かすことは,とりわけ初学者にとっては難しい.本稿では,MASP アソシエーションが提案している 「概念データモデリング (CDM)」 を 「責務駆動設計 (RDD)」 と組み合わせることで分析・設計工程をより一貫したものとし,分析結果を設計工程にそのまま生かす手法を提案する.実システム (A 自治体向けの CMS) に適用した結果,ビジネスモデルの本質を見直すことができ,それを生かした責務を持つオブジェクト設定が可能となった.結果的に,将来のビジネス機能の追加に伴う改造が容易なモデル実現が可能となったと考える.","subitem_description_type":"Other"}]},"item_4_description_8":{"attribute_name":"論文抄録(英)","attribute_value_mlt":[{"subitem_description":"Object-oriented is a powerful tool to design information systems. However, it is very difficult for the less-experienced software engineers to keep data consistency in the application, to find appropriate relationship among stakeholders, and to reflect demands of application domain experts to the design. To resolve the problem, this paper proposes a new approach that combines Conceptual Data Modeling and Responsibility-Driven Design into one consistent and systematic development method. As a result, the output of the Object-oriented analysis is directly reflected into the final implementation. The proposed method has been experimentally applied into a design process of a real content management system design process. The experimental evaluation shows that the proposed approach clarifies the essential business targets and the appropriate object responsibilities.","subitem_description_type":"Other"}]},"item_4_biblio_info_10":{"attribute_name":"書誌情報","attribute_value_mlt":[{"bibliographicPageEnd":"8","bibliographic_titles":[{"bibliographic_title":"研究報告情報システムと社会環境(IS)"}],"bibliographicPageStart":"1","bibliographicIssueDates":{"bibliographicIssueDate":"2009-05-29","bibliographicIssueDateType":"Issued"},"bibliographicIssueNumber":"2","bibliographicVolumeNumber":"2009-IS-108"}]},"relation_version_is_last":true,"weko_creator_id":"10"},"created":"2025-01-18T23:24:23.872719+00:00","id":62441,"links":{}}